New Orleans Dive Bars You've Got to Experience

Image
Short on amenities but long on lore, some of New Orleans’ most popular bars might be considered dives in other cities. But here, bars with storied pasts, the patina of good times had and the anything-goes vibe of a diverse clientele are regarded as hallowed ground for their regulars. They are found in old buildings that had previous lives as homes or corner stores which imbues them with the sort of authenticity you just don’t find in newer establishments. While such institutions are the stomping grounds of locals, visitors are universally welcome, whether you show up for a late- night music performance or drop in for a drink during the middle of the day. Atlanta man arrested in murder of College Park male-to-trans

Image
An Atlanta man was arrested in the shooting death of a male-to- trans found dead in a car outside a College Park apartment complex earlier this month. Tyrone Anthony Kemp , 26, was arrested Tuesday in connection with the shooting death of Troy Dangerfield, aka Tee Tee, 32. Kemp was taken into custody at a Union City car dealership where he worked cleaning cars , according to Major Lance Patterson of the College Park Police Department . Dangerfield was found suffering from multiple gunshot wounds in a car parked outside the South Hampton Estates apartment complex at 4:20 a.m. on August 2. He was transported to Grady Hospital, where he was pronounced dead.   SEE ALSO: Transsexual Man Shot , Killed in College Park   Patterson says the two men met up at the 50 Yard Line sports bar in College Park shortly before Dangerfield was killed. A Hello Kitty Cafe Owner and Din Tai Fung Chef Are Now Making Dumplings in Irvine

Image
Dumplings and smiles The LA Times is reporting that Allan Tea, the man responsible for those popular Hello Kitty Cafe pop -ups across Southern California, has partnered up with a onetime Din Tai Fung chef to open a new restaurant down in Irvine. Called Paper Lantern , the project kicks off early next month at Diamond Jamboree Plaza off Alton Parkway. The decision by Tea to partner with Kenny Lim (whose family owns Mama Lu ’s Dumpling House) means that soon Orange County will have a pair of experts working to bring Paper Lantern to life. Lim comes with experience in the xiao long bao and beef roll world , while Tea knows more than a thing or two about crafting a quality dining experience . How South-Miami Dade has transformed after Hurricane Andrew

Image
Along Florida's Turnpike in South Miami -Dade, where potato farms and fields of row crops stretched all the way to the visible horizon at the time when Hurricane Andrew struck , it’s virtually all rows of close-packed houses and townhomes today. Now the unavoidable noise walls are going up to forever block vistas once among the most beguiling in South Florida. Along South Dixie Highway , where scraggly lots, small farm fields and vegetable- and fruit-packing houses once mixed it up with used-car lots and budget motels, the landscape is a cornucopia of strip malls, Publix and Wal-Mart stores and fast- food chain restaurants . And everywhere there is traffic, backed up one way in the morning, when three-quarters of all employed adults in South Miami - Dade head north to downtown Miami , Coral Gables or even Doral to work, and the other way when they drive back home in the evening.
